To Whom It May Concern:
Pursuant to the Mississippi Public Records Act, I hereby request the following records:
Any incident report generated on or after January 1, 2020 concerning an alleged violation of Mississippi Code § 97-3-55 or "libel."
The requested documents will be made available to the general public, and this request is not being made for commercial purposes.
In the event that there are fees, I would be grateful if you would inform me of the total charges in advance of fulfilling my request. I would prefer the request filled electronically, by e-mail attachment if available or CD-ROM if not.
Thank you in advance for your anticipated cooperation in this matter. I look forward to receiving your response to this request within 7 business days, as the statute requires.
